Get Potted

Container gardening ain’t what it used to be. Time was, you’d buy a few red geraniums, plop them in a pot and call it a day. Or maybe you’d buy pink for a bit of variety.



Today, planting a container is an opportunity to indulge your creative impulses, sort of like interior decorating moved outdoors. Colors, textures, plants of all sorts—tropicals, perennials, conifers, vines and, of course, annuals. The more the merrier.
